Rents down in new tenancies during final months of last year

Biggest decreases in Galway and South County Dublin

There was a marked decline in rent paid for new tenancies in Galway. Picture: Getty

Rents marginally decreased in new tenancies across several urban areas of Ireland in the final months of 2021, according to a new report by the Residential Tenancies Board (RTB).

Despite the reductions in rents recorded quarter-by-quarter, the annual increase in rents for new tenancies far outstripped any decreases.
